The Desert Oasis Diamondbacks will face off against the Palo Verde Panthers on Thursday. Desert Oasis will be looking to extend their current 18-game winning streak.
Desert Oasis is on a roll after a high-stakes playoff matchup on Thursday. Their defense stepped up to hand Shadow Ridge a 20-0 shutout. The result was nothing new for the Diamondbacks, who have now won 17 games by 20 points or more so far this season.

It was another big night for Akemi Higa, who rushed for 127 yards on only 11 carries, and also threw for 124 yards and two touchdowns on only 11 passes. Those 127 rushing yards gave her a new career-high. Akiko Higa was Akemi's top target, picking up 103 receiving yards and two touchdowns.
Desert Oasis didn't go easy on the quarterback and picked off two passes before the game was over. The picks came courtesy of Higa and Akemi. Another thorn in Shadow Ridge's side was Kaaliyah Robinson, who picked up a sack and made ten total tackles.
Meanwhile, Palo Verde faced Liberty in a battle between two of the state's top teams on Thursday. Palo Verde came out on top against Liberty by a score of 19-12. The Panthers haven't had any issues with the Patriots recently, as the game was their fourth consecutive victory against them.
Desert Oasis' win bumped their record up to 22-2. As for Palo Verde, their victory bumped their record up to 21-2.
Desert Oasis barely slipped by Palo Verde in their previous matchup two weeks ago, winning 20-19. Does Desert Oasis have another victory up their sleeve, or will Palo Verde turn the tables on them? We'll have the answer soon enough.
